Quietly situated, the Glenartney is close to the centre of the popular harbour village of Brodick. It offers free WiFi in public areas, and free private parking. The local sandy beach is just 5 minutes’ walk away. The rooms include a flat-screen TV, tea and coffee making facilities. The separate shower rooms have complimentary Aran Aromatics toiletries and a hairdryer. In the mornings, the Glenartney serves full Scottish breakfast. Guests can also enjoy lighter options, including porridge. Dishes are prepared using locally sourced produce, like sausages and black pudding as well as homemade marmalade. Packed lunch is available upon request. Brodick is in the Isle of Arran, below Goat Fell Mountain. The Glenartney offers a drying room and equipment storage facilities. Guests can enjoy scenic walking trails, bike rides, and golf. With views of Brodick Castle, Brodick Golf Course is just 5 minutes’ walk away.Show More

We stayed at the Glenartney while we were visiting Arran for a family occasion, the main reason we chose here was because my Husband and his Family used to holiday here every year when he was younger. The house is spotless, beautifully decorated throughout and in an ideal position, overlooking the bay with Goat Fell clearly visible in the distance. We were disappointed to learn that breakfast would be served 'in a box' due to Covid and wasn't going to be a cooked Scottish breakfast, but a continental style. We were very pleasantly surprised though, that this 'box' was a tray laden with breakfast goodies, including home-made granola, poached pears, croissants, bolied eggs, ham, cheese, orange juice, creamy yoghurt, fresh fruit, toast, and the option of creamy porridge! We don't like to see things go to waste, so had a very filling breakfast! We have the recipe for the Home-made granola, and have since made it at home as we loved it so much! Our Hosts were friendly, there were home cooked cakes and tea available in the afternoon, and 2 nice spacious lounges to sit in if the weather wasn't great. Our room was on the small side, but nicely equipped with a new bathroom and plenty of space for us and our belongings. I would definitely go back to the Glenartney, really good value for money and a nice relaxed atmosphere. Perhaps annual holidays in Arran are going to be a thing for my Husband again...
